About

Icon of deaf culture known for being the inspiration behind the creation of Connecticut's American School for the Deaf. She was one of the school's six original students during its opening in April 1817.

Before Fame

She lost her hearing as a result of cerebra-spinal meningitis, then referred to as "spotted fever," as a two-year-old.

Trivia

Statues of her with Thomas Hopkins Gallaudet stand at the American School for the Deaf and Gallaudet University.

Family Life

She and her father died just thirteen days apart, with her father dying first.
